AbstrakThe abysmal conditions facing people inside Australian prisons are often difficult to draw public interest on. During COVID-19, when these conditions pose an even greater danger to the dignity, wellbeing and lives of people inside, why has mainstream media reporting on conditions including personal protective equipment (PPE) and soap provision, lockdown, health resources and communication been so sparse? This article will explore the tightening regulatory and legal net of communications and media coming from inside prisons to families, community, and media during COVID-19, and in the years preceding it. It will then outline the significance of these communications, access, and publication restrictions to the media and policy advocacy for COVID-19 decarceration in Australian prisons and the Australian abolition conversation generally.
